Abstract
The application relates to a garden vegetation pesticide spraying device, which comprises a base, a pesticide storage bin, a power supply and a pesticide spraying pump; the bottom of the base is fixedly provided with a plurality of rollers, and the base is fixedly provided with a handrail; the drug storage bin and the drug spraying pump are both fixed on the upper surface of the base, and the power supply is electrically connected with the drug spraying pump; the feeding end of the pesticide spraying pump is connected with the pesticide storage bin, the pesticide spraying direction of the pesticide spraying pump faces the direction away from the handrail, the base is fixedly provided with the fan, the fan is electrically connected with the power supply, and the fan is positioned between the pesticide spraying pump and the handrail; the fan includes fan blade and casing, and the casing has the air outlet that sets up upwards, and the air outlet is long and narrow long opening, and the length direction of air outlet is perpendicular with the orientation of spouting the medicine direction of medicine pump. The air resistance blown by the fan prevents liquid drops of the liquid medicine from approaching workers under the drive of the air flow; thereby being beneficial to the health of the staff.
Description
Technical Field
The application relates to the field of landscaping technology, in particular to a garden vegetation pesticide spraying device.
Background
Landscaping is a beautiful natural environment and a rest area which are created by applying engineering technology and artistic means in a certain region and modifying the terrain to plant trees, flowers and plants, build buildings, arrange garden roads and the like, and is called as a garden; watering and spraying the vegetation in the round forest all need to use a spraying device.
For example, the Chinese patent with the publication number of CN207505789U discloses a spraying device for landscaping, which comprises a pesticide mixing barrel, wherein a pesticide bin, a water feeding pump, a pesticide spraying pump and a power supply are arranged at the outer end of the pesticide mixing barrel; a medicine supply pump is arranged in the medicine mixing barrel and is connected with the medicine mixing pipeline through a pipeline; one end of the medicine mixing pipeline is connected with the water supply pump, and the other end is closed; the lower end of the medicine mixing pipeline is provided with a plurality of high-pressure nozzles; the pesticide spraying pump is connected with the pesticide spraying port through a hose; the water supply pump is connected with the water inlet through a hose; the medicine barrel is fixed on the trolley through the supporting legs, and the supporting legs which are far away from the medicine spraying port end are shorter than the other two supporting legs; the trolley is provided with four wheels. The landscaping pesticide spraying device can solve the problems that a user cannot uniformly mix pesticide liquid and is difficult to blend pesticide liquid in the pesticide spraying process.
In view of the above-mentioned related art, the inventor believes that when a worker sprays a medicine using the above-mentioned landscaping medicine spraying device, the worker inevitably sticks droplets of the medicine sprayed from the medicine spraying device, or even sucks the mouth and nose, and health is affected.

Detailed Description
The present application is described in further detail below with reference to figures 1-3.
The embodiment of the application discloses medicine device is spouted to gardens vegetation. Referring to fig. 1, the garden vegetation pesticide spraying device comprises a base 1, a power supply 2, a pesticide spraying pump 3 and a pesticide storage bin 4; one side of the base 1 is fixedly provided with a handrail 12, and the bottom of the base 1 is fixedly provided with four rollers 11; the power supply 2 is a storage battery, the power supply 2, the medicine storage bin 4 and the medicine spraying pump 3 are all fixedly arranged on the upper surface of the base 1, and the medicine spraying pump 3 is electrically connected with the storage battery; the feed end of the pesticide spraying pump 3 is connected with the pesticide storage bin 4, and the pesticide spraying direction of the pesticide spraying pump 3 faces the direction departing from the handrail 12.
Referring to fig. 1 and 2, the base 1 is a square shell 52 structure, which is made of stainless steel plates by welding; four rollers 11 fixed on the base 1 are universal wheels, and the main body of the roller 11 is made of nylon; a silica gel pad 111 is fixedly bonded on the peripheral surface of the roller 11, and a layer of nylon net 112 is coated on the peripheral surface of the silica gel pad 111; in the pesticide spraying work on the grassland, the idler wheel 11 has the rolling effect on ground plants, the rolling effect can be reduced by arranging the silica gel pad 111, and the nylon net 112 has the protection effect on the silica gel pad 111 to reduce the abrasion of the silica gel pad 111; meanwhile, the mesh gaps of the nylon net 112 can also play a role in avoiding plants on the ground when the roller 11 rolls.
Referring to fig. 1, the spray pump 3 has a liquid inlet pipe 31 and a spray pipe 32; the pesticide spraying pump 3 is connected with the pesticide storage bin 4 through a liquid inlet pipe 31; a spray head 33 is arranged at one end of the spray pipe 32 far away from the spray pump 3, and the spray head 33 sprays medicine in the direction away from the handrail 12; the spray pipe 32 is inserted with a return pipe 34, and the return pipe 34 is communicated with the medicine storage bin 4; the return pipe 34 is provided with a locking valve 35, which may be a ball valve or a stop valve, etc.; when the medicine spraying pipe 32 sprays medicine, part of the medicine liquid with pressure enters the medicine storage bin 4 to wash and stir the medicine liquid, so that the medicine liquid is uniformly mixed; when the liquid medicine is mixed uniformly, the locking valve 35 is closed again to maintain the pressure of the medicine spraying.
Referring to fig. 1 and 3, a fan 5 is further fixedly mounted on the upper surface of the base 1, the fan 5 is electrically connected with the power supply 2, and the fan 5 is located between the pesticide spraying pump 3 and the handrail 12; the fan 5 comprises a fan blade 51 and a shell 52, the shell 52 comprises a mounting part 521 and an air outlet part 522, the fan blade 51 is positioned on the inner side of the mounting part 521 of the shell 52, and the fan 5 is connected with the base 1 through the mounting part 521 of the shell 52; the mounting portion 521 is opened with an air inlet 523.
The air outlet portion 522 is located above the mounting portion 521, an air outlet 524 is arranged on one side of the air outlet portion 522, which is far away from the mounting portion 521, the air outlet 524 is a long and narrow opening, and the length direction of the air outlet 524 is perpendicular to the spraying direction of the spraying pump 3; an air outlet branch pipe 525 is arranged on one side of the air outlet part 522 far away from the handrail 12, and the cross-sectional area of the air outlet branch pipe 525 is smaller than that of the air outlet 524; the air outlet direction of the air outlet branch pipe 525 faces the spraying direction of the spraying pump 3; the inner wall of the air outlet part 522 is provided with guide vanes 526 which are equidistantly arranged along the horizontal direction, and the length direction of the guide vanes 526 is vertically arranged; under the action of the deflector 526, the air blown out from the air outlet 524 by the fan 5 forms a stable and uniform air curtain.
The implementation principle of the garden vegetation pesticide spraying device in the embodiment of the application is as follows: when spraying the pesticide, the worker turns on the fan 5 and the pesticide spraying pump 3 in sequence, then drags the handrail 12 to spray the pesticide in the direction away from the pesticide spraying direction, and the locking valve 35 can be opened as required in the working process of the pesticide spraying pump 3 so as to scour and mix the pesticide in the pesticide storage bin 4; when the pesticide spraying pump 3 sprays pesticide, the fan 5 is started to blow upwards, and the air outlet 524 of the fan 5 is a long and narrow opening, so that the air blown out by the fan 5 forms an air curtain, and liquid drops of the pesticide liquid are prevented from approaching workers under the driving of air flow; thereby being beneficial to the health of the staff.
